Role

The marine services operations (MSO) trades teams provide expert solutions on shipboard alterations and installations for fleet modernization. The Production Scheduler candidate will develop, maintain, and report on project schedules and progress in a shipyard environment, utilizing NAVSEA standards and various software tools while ensuring clear communication. This is a full‑time position, located in the Norfolk/Virginia Beach, VA area.

What You Will Do
  • Develop and manage Plans of Action and Milestones (POA&Ms). Responsible for developing, coordinating, and maintaining detailed production schedules that ensure timely execution of installation milestones.
  • Collaborate with cross‑functional teams to track progress, mitigate risks, and drive schedule compliance aligned with contract and program requirements.
  • Utilize scheduling and project management software (e.g., Microsoft Project, Excel).
  • Assist project team with developing and maintaining contract deliverables for various projects.
  • Contribute to process improvement initiatives to enhance scheduling accuracy and efficiency.
What You Must Have
  • Associate’s Degree or other 2‑year technical degree in related discipline and 1 year of related experience; or high school diploma or equivalent and 3 years related experience.
  • Must be able to obtain and maintain a DoD Secret security clearance.
  • Must have experience and knowledge with Microsoft Office.
  • Must be able to read and interpret technical drawings and/or blueprints.
  • Excellent organizational skills and strong attention to detail.
  • Ability to work effectively under pressure in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Understanding of production workflows and scheduling best practices.
  • Ability to work in a shipyard industrial environment to attend on‑site meetings and coordinate scheduling reports, as needed.
  • Must have experience with the planning, development, and maintenance of production schedules.
  • Knowledge and experience using scheduling and program management tools such as MS Project.
Bonus Points For
  • Full understanding of NAVSEA 9090-310 standards, related to formatting the Plan of Action and Milestones.
  • At least 5 years of direct work experience.
  • A current, active DoD secret security clearance or higher.
  • Experience using Visio.
